Hỏi: Mình đã sử dụng Arduino trong nhiều năm, nhưng luôn bối rối về nơi đặt các thư viện và file. Có vẻ như nó cần được cài đặt ở một số vị trí vì mình bị lỗi không tìm thấy thư viện trong arduino?
Mình vừa mua màn hình cảm ứng về chạy file .ino và khi kiểm tra xem nó sẽ biên dịch thì nó bị lỗi không tìm thấy file .h.
Mình đã sao chép file đó vì mình có tất cả các thư viện đến mọi vị trí mà mình có thể nghĩ đến. C: Users / me / Documents / arduino, trong thư mục có file .ino ...
Và sau khi dành hàng giờ để tìm kiếm các vị trí của thư viện Arduino, điều đáng ngạc nhiên là không tìm thấy gì. Đúng vậy, mình thường mất nhiều ngày để sao chép các file vào các vị trí ngẫu nhiên cho đến khi một ngày nó hoạt động và mình có một hoặc hai file trùng lặp ở khắp mọi nơi.
Đáp: Chỉ có một vị trí mà bạn nên cài đặt các thư viện: {sketchbook folder} / Library. Bạn có thể tìm thấy vị trí của sketchbook folder trong Arduino IDE tại File > Preferences > Sketchbook location.
Có một số vị trí khác nơi các thư viện được lưu trữ nhưng bạn không bao giờ nên cài đặt các thư viện của riêng mình vào các vị trí đó nếu không chúng sẽ bị mất khi bạn cập nhật.
Tốt nhất là sử dụng Arduino IDE Sketch > Include Library > Manage Libraries hoặc Sketch > Include Library > Add .ZIP Library vì những tùy chọn này sẽ đảm bảo thư viện luôn được cài đặt chính xác vào đúng vị trí.
Hotline: 0979 466 469